The Fahrenheit and Celsius scales are both used to measure temperature, but they are based on different reference points. The Celsius scale is based on the freezing point of water at 0°C and the boiling point at 100°C. The Fahrenheit scale sets the freezing point of water at 32°F and the boiling point at 212°F.

To convert from Fahrenheit (°F) to Celsius (°C), we use the formula: C=59(F−32)C = \frac{5}{9}(F – 32)

This formula subtracts 32 from the Fahrenheit temperature (to account for the offset of freezing point on the Fahrenheit scale) and then scales the result by 5/9 to convert to the Celsius scale.

In the problem above, the given temperature is 65°F. Substituting into the formula gives: C=59(65−32)=59×33=1659≈18.3∘CC = \frac{5}{9}(65 – 32) = \frac{5}{9} \times 33 = \frac{165}{9} \approx 18.3^\circ C

We are asked to round to the nearest tenth, which is one digit after the decimal point. Since the number is 18.333…, we round it to 18.3.

Thus, 65°F is equivalent to 18.3°C, making it a mild and comfortable room temperature.
